CVE-2026-4486: D-Link DIR-513 Web Service formEasySetPassword stack-based overflow

A vulnerability was found in D-Link DIR-513 1.10. This affects the function formEasySetPassword of the file /goform/formEasySetPassword of the component Web Service. The manipulation of the argument curTime results in stack-based buffer overflow. The attack may be performed from remote. The exploit has been made public and could be used. This vulnerability only affects products that are no longer supported by the maintainer.
